Mahindra & Mahindra Financial Services Ltd delivered a strong weekly performance from 27 April to 30 April 2026, gaining 5.69% to close at Rs.311.05, significantly outperforming the Sensex’s modest 0.47% rise over the same period. The week was marked by a sharp rebound on 27 April with a 7.87% surge, driven by robust quarterly results and positive technical momentum, followed by mixed trading sessions amid volatility and profit-taking. This review analyses the key events shaping the stock’s trajectory and places its performance in the context of sector and market dynamics.

27 April 2026: Strong Gap-Up and Record Quarterly Results Spark Rally

Mahindra & Mahindra Financial Services Ltd began the week with a remarkable gap-up opening of 5.33%, closing the day at Rs.317.45, a 7.87% gain. The stock reached an intraday high of Rs.327.60, marking a 10.16% surge from the previous close. This strong performance reversed a three-day decline and outpaced the Sensex’s 1.14% gain significantly.

The rally was underpinned by the company’s announcement of record quarterly results for the period ending March 2026. Net sales hit ₹5,538.73 crores, with profit before tax (excluding other income) reaching ₹1,238.28 crores and net profit after tax at ₹938.02 crores. Earnings per share rose to ₹6.75, the highest quarterly figure to date. These robust financials demonstrated operational efficiency and margin expansion despite challenging macroeconomic conditions.

Technically, the stock traded above its 5-day, 20-day, and 200-day moving averages, signalling short- and long-term support. However, resistance remained at the 50-day and 100-day averages. The stock’s high beta of 1.38 contributed to elevated volatility, with intraday price swings reflecting active trading interest.

Despite the strong price action, delivery volumes declined by 41.22% compared to the five-day average, indicating a shift towards short-term trading rather than long-term accumulation. The stock’s market capitalisation stood at ₹41,004 crores, categorising it as a mid-cap NBFC.

28 April 2026: Quality and Rating Upgrades Reinforce Positive Sentiment

The momentum continued on 28 April with the stock closing at Rs.312.70, a slight dip of 1.50% from the previous day’s close but still maintaining gains for the week. On this day, Mahindra & Mahindra Financial Services Ltd received an upgrade in its quality grade from average to good, reflecting improved business fundamentals such as consistent sales and EBIT growth, better return ratios, and prudent debt management.

Simultaneously, MarketsMOJO upgraded the company’s Mojo Grade from Hold to Buy, accompanied by a strong Mojo Score of 77.0. This upgrade was driven by the company’s robust quarterly financials, improved valuation metrics, and a mildly bullish technical outlook. The valuation grade shifted from expensive to attractive, with a price-to-earnings ratio of 14.92 and a price-to-book value of 1.65, positioning the stock favourably against peers.

Technical indicators showed a shift from sideways to mildly bullish, supported by daily moving averages and monthly MACD signals. However, some weekly indicators remained bearish, suggesting cautious optimism among investors. The stock’s year-to-date underperformance of -21.27% relative to the Sensex’s -9.29% highlighted ongoing volatility despite the positive upgrades.

29 April 2026: Recovery Amid Mixed Technical Signals

On 29 April, the stock rebounded with a 2.35% gain to close at Rs.320.05, supported by renewed buying interest and positive technical momentum. The Sensex also advanced by 0.45%, but the stock’s outperformance underscored its relative strength within the NBFC sector.

Despite the recovery, technical indicators remained mixed. Weekly MACD and KST oscillators were bearish, while monthly signals turned bullish. The Relative Strength Index (RSI) remained neutral, indicating no immediate overbought conditions. Bollinger Bands suggested mild bearishness on the weekly timeframe but bullishness monthly, reflecting potential consolidation before further moves.

30 April 2026: Profit-Taking Leads to Weekly Close at Rs.311.05

The week concluded with a 2.81% decline on 30 April, as the stock closed at Rs.311.05. This pullback followed the strong gains earlier in the week and reflected profit-taking amid mixed technical signals and resistance near key moving averages. The Sensex declined by 0.83% on the day, but the stock still ended the week with a healthy 5.69% gain.

Overall, the stock demonstrated resilience and relative strength, supported by improved fundamentals and positive rating revisions. However, the technical landscape remains nuanced, with some indicators suggesting caution in the near term.

Weekly Price Performance: Stock vs Sensex

Date Stock Price Day Change Sensex Day Change
2026-04-27 Rs.317.45 +7.87% 35,751.09 +1.14%
2026-04-28 Rs.312.70 -1.50% 35,650.27 -0.28%
2026-04-29 Rs.320.05 +2.35% 35,811.60 +0.45%
2026-04-30 Rs.311.05 -2.81% 35,515.95 -0.83%
